Which side of the plane to sit from Palm Beach International Airport (West Palm Beach) to Cleveland Hopkins International Airport (Cleveland)?
Left Side of the Plane
The Left Side is preferred for this route because it offers the most iconic views of the Cleveland skyline during the descent and provides a superior perspective of the Appalachian mountain ridges during the cruise phase.
Florida Wetlands
Bird's-eye view of the northern Everglades and the Loxahatchee National Wildlife Refuge shortly after departure.
Appalachian Ridges
Dramatic views of the folded mountain topography and deep valleys of West Virginia and Virginia.
Cleveland Skyline
Direct views of the Terminal Tower and Key Tower as the aircraft maneuvers for landing at Hopkins.
Downtown Stadiums
A clear look at Progressive Field and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se located in the heart of the city.
Cuyahoga River
The winding river known for its industrial history snaking through the Cuyahoga Valley toward the lake.
Sit on the left for the best lighting during afternoon flights, as the sun will be behind you or to the west. This side is essential for seeing the downtown core if the flight approaches from the south or performs a 'downwind' leg for a runway 6 landing.
Atlantic Coastline
Stunning views of the Florida 'Gold Coast' beaches and the turquoise waters of the Jupiter Inlet.
Kennedy Space Center
On clear days, you can spot the massive Vehicle Assembly Building and launch pads at Cape Canaveral to the east.
Shenandoah Valley
Lush greenery and the eastern slopes of the Blue Ridge Mountains during the mid-flight transition north.
Lake Erie Shore
A wide perspective of the Great Lake's horizon and the industrial port area during the final approach.
Barrier Islands
The sandy stretches of the Georgia and Carolina coasts are often visible in the distance during the climb.
The right side is ideal for morning departures to catch the sunrise over the Atlantic Ocean. If the aircraft circles over Lake Erie for a northern approach, this side offers the best view of the vast water and the shoreline breakers.
